Hostess Jobs in West Virginia
A Hostess is an essential figure in the hospitality service industry, who serves as the first point of contact for customers. They greet guests warmly, lead them to their tables, manage reservations, and ensure that customers are satisfied with their service. A hostess is responsible for creating a welcoming environment and providing an outstanding first impression. They contribute significantly to the overall guest experience by maintaining a smooth flow of service during busy periods, handling customer complaints, and ensuring the cleanliness and readiness of tables and dining areas.
The role of a Hostess requires excellent communication and organizational skills, along with a high degree of patience. They should have the ability to multitask and handle stressful situations with grace. No specific certifications are usually required to become a hostess, but experience in the hospitality industry and knowledge of restaurant management software can be beneficial. Before becoming a hostess, a person might work in roles such as a restaurant server, a customer service representative, or a retail sales associate; these positions can equip them with the necessary customer service skills and understanding of the hospitality industry to excel as a hostess.
